			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We are looking to purchase our first home in the Denver area in about a year. We both have bad/old credit(both of our credit scores are below 600) Our income will be around 75k(I am finshing up nursing shool) </p>
<p>We are trying to see if this is even possible or if we should just be content renting for several more years. </p>
<p>We are expecting a higher interset rate. I have heard of &#8220;B loans&#8221; &#038; &#8220;sub prime lenders&#8221; and have been trying to look into them.</p>
<p>We are trying to decide if we should just file bankruptcy now and see if our credit gets better or if it is possible to get a loan?</p>
<p>Will we need 20% down with this bad of credit, or can filing bankruptcy help that?</p>
